Spider Control Service in Frisco, TX

Spider control services are designed to identify, manage, and eliminate spider infestations on residential properties. These services typically address common household spiders such as orb weavers, jumping spiders, and cellar spiders, as well as larger species like wolf spiders or tarantulas that may pose concerns for homeowners. Projects often include inspecting indoor and outdoor areas, including basements, garages, yards, and around foundation walls, to locate spider activity and potential nesting sites. Property owners usually want to understand the scope of treatment, types of pest control methods used, and any precautions needed to ensure safety for children and pets.

Before requesting spider control services, homeowners should consider factors such as the extent of spider presence, whether there are specific areas of concern, and if other pests are also present. It’s helpful to know if the property has had previous infestations and to discuss any specific preferences or restrictions regarding treatment methods. Understanding the treatment process and what to expect can assist property owners in making informed decisions about managing spider activity effectively and maintaining a comfortable living environment.

Project Types

Common Spider Control Service Jobs

Spider Removal - targeted treatments to eliminate spiders from indoor and outdoor spaces.

Infestation Inspection - thorough assessments to identify spider activity and entry points.

Barrier Treatments - application of preventive solutions around the property to deter spiders.

Sanitation Services - removal of webs and spider habitats to reduce attraction and hiding spots.

Exclusion Work - sealing gaps and cracks to prevent spiders from entering the building.

Ongoing Maintenance - scheduled visits to monitor and control spider populations over time.

FAQ

Spider Control Service Questions

Why are spiders a concern for homeowners? Spiders can invade indoor spaces, creating webs and causing discomfort. Some species may also pose health risks through bites.

How can I identify a spider infestation? Signs include frequent sightings, webs in corners or under eaves, and spider egg sacs around the property.

What areas are most vulnerable to spider activity? Common spots include basements, garages, attics, and outdoor corners where they can build webs undisturbed.

What steps are involved in spider control services? Treatments typically involve targeted application of insecticides and removal of webs to reduce spider populations effectively.
